  Sometimes you can't make it
Category: ÃÐÀÌÌÀÒÈÊÀ - GRAMMAR, ÌÎÄÀËÜÍÛÅ ÃËÀÃÎËÛ - MODAL VERBS, HAVE TO, MUST, ËÅÊÑÈÊÀ - VOCABULARY, ÑÅÌÜß È ÄÐÓÇÜß - FAMILY/FRIENDS, ÀÓÄÈÐÎÂÀÍÈÅ - LISTENING, ÏÅÑÍÈ È ÒÅÊÑÒÛ Ê ÍÈÌ - SONGS AND LYRICS | Level: ELEMENTARY | Author: Manrico | 23 August 2007 | Views: 296

U2's song "Sometimes you can't make it" has the lyrics with exercises. It deals with family issues. Gramatically, it demonstrates the difference between "mustn't" and "don't have to". It has also a vocabulary exercise on the different uses of the words and/or expressions: "alone", "lonely", "on one’s own", "by oneself" and "go it alone".
